Connie Francis delivers a poignant performance of 'I'm Sorry I Made You Cry' on the 2012 compilation Heavy Feelings. The track showcases her signature vocal warmth and emotive delivery, characteristic of her enduring career in pop and romantic ballads. As a prominent figure in the 1960s and beyond, Francis brought a unique blend of American and Italian musical influences to her recordings, often blending pop sensibilities with dramatic flair. This particular recording highlights her ability to convey deep regret and vulnerability, themes central to her body of work. The song stands as a testament to her status as a beloved vocalist whose voice has resonated across generations, capturing the essence of classic love songs while maintaining her distinct artistic identity.
